May, 2004 : Keynote Solution Adds Measurement Points
📅 - Keynote Systems (keynote.com), a provider of Web performance measurement and management services, introduced an enhanced version of Keynote Application Perspective Outside Edition on Wednesday, a self-service, outside the firewall, Web transaction monitoring service that measures the "response time" and "success rate" for performing Web transactions from multiple geographic locations worldwide.
Keynote said Application Perspective Outside Edition has doubled the number of geographic locations from which customers can measure transaction performances, from 15 to 30. The additional North American geographic locations from which customers can monitor transaction performance now include Atlanta, Miami, Seattle, Cleveland, Minneapolis and Toronto. The additional international locations include Brussels, Helsinki, Madrid, Milan, Oslo, Singapore, Shanghai, Sydney and Tokyo.
Keynote's Application Perspective platform is an end-to-end monitoring and root cause diagnostics solution for e-business applications. It includes Application Perspective for HP OpenView and Application Perspective Private Edition.
Keynote published data earlier this week that showed a steady decline in Internet performance that may be attributed to the Sasser worm which first appeared last Friday.
